Course at a glance

Butternut Creek Golf Course is an 18-hole golf course in Blairsville, Georgia (30512). The course was designed by Bill Watts and opened in 1950. From the Gold tees, Butternut Creek Golf Course plays to 6,493 yards at par 72. The course offers 7 sets of tees ranging from 4,431 to 6,493 yards, giving players of every ability a comfortable length. It carries a slope rating of 133 and a course rating of 72.0, comfortably above the 113 World Handicap System baseline and demanding accurate driving. That ranks it harder than roughly 41% of rated golf courses in Georgia. It is a public course open to daily-fee play. Walking is permitted. A pro shop is on site. The course is conditioned with bent grass greens and bermuda grass fairways. Hazards include 11-20 bunkers and water hazards in play. What would a 15-handicap shoot at Butternut Creek Golf Course?expand_more

A 15-handicap golfer playing the White tees (slope 117, rating 68.0) at Butternut Creek Golf Course would have a course handicap of 12 and an expected score of approximately 84. This uses the World Handicap System formula: Course Handicap = Handicap Index × (Slope / 113) + (Course Rating − Par).
